    Do you think that randy witman is wright coach for this wizards?If they hire svg they would probably compete for 4,5 seed in east.

    • Stephen Litel

      No, I don’t. I had the opportunity to watch him up close when he coached in Minnesota and his players tuned him out quickly. I’ve never seen him as head coaching material. He is and should be an assistant. SVG wouldn’t help the Wizards that much anyway…you have to have talent to compete. The Wiz need to upgrade.

  28. Paul

    I don’t like Lebron as much as the next guy but here is my question. Everyone criticized MJ for being too selfish and not trusting his teammates for the first 7 years and than when he started trusting them he won championship after championship. Why is it that Lebron was criticized for the exactly opposite thing which is trusting his teammates too much and not being selfish enough? Is it that the media always has to point a finger at something? Im a little bit confused.

    • Stephen Litel

      That’s a great way to put it, Paul. It all stems from “The Decision” and LBJ’s ego being out of control for the past couple years. It turns people off. Media and fans are slowly backing down on their criticism once he quieted his mouth and let his play talk…because his play was amazing this postseason.
